About #468CE2

#468CE2 is a medium blue color with the hex code #468CE2. In RGB it is red 70, green 140, blue 226; in HSL it is hue 213°, saturation 73%, lightness 58%; in CMYK it is 69%, 38%, 0%, 11%. Its contrast ratio is 3.44:1 on white and 6.11:1 on black.

Color Accessibility Scores

#468CE2 on a dark background: contrast 6.11:1, passes WCAG AA.
#468CE2 on a light background: contrast 3.44:1, passes WCAG AA for large text only.
